A lot of words seem to get used incorrectly.

Alleles is a word we should be using.  At each site a person will have 2 alleles (one from the mother and one from the father).   It is possible that at that site the allele inherited from the mother will be the same as the father so they will be homologous at that site.
So if the lab checks 10 sites there could be a maximum of 20 alleles.  If they found 3 alleles at any one site it suggests at least 2 persons contributed to the DNA sample, but it could be 3 persons if they were all contributors were homologous at that site.

If they found  5 alleles at any one site it suggests at least 3 persons contributed to the DNA sample, but it could be 5 persons if they were all homologous at that site.  (This is the situation found in the MM case IMO)

But if there were 3 persons contributing to a DNA sample there could be a maximum total of 60 alleles in the sample (6 alleles per site).

If they only found a total of 36 alleles from a sample that had at least 3 contributors IMO it suggests the contributors were closely related.

If the sample was a mix DNA from child, mother and maternal grandmother, I think it is possible to have a total of 36 alleles, but from analysis there would also need to be multiple homologous alleles between the father's and the maternal line. This could happen in smallish communities.

Part of Lowes report -
   A complex LCN DNA result which appeared to have originated from at least three people was obtained from cellular material recovered from the luggage compartment section 286C 2007 CRL10 (2) area 2. Within the DNA profile of Madeline McCann there are 20 DNA components represented by 19 peaks on a chart. At one of the areas of DNA we routinely examine Madeleine has inherited the same DNA component from both parents; this appears therefore as 1 peak rather than 2, hence 19 rather than 20. Of these 19 components 15 are present within the result from this item; there are 37 components in total. There are 37 components because there are at least 3 contributors; but there could be up to five contributors. In my opinion therefore this result is too complex for meaningful interpretation/inclusion.

37 components  of which 15 was Madeleine's.
